The VC Approach: Why Psychometric Tests Stop Halfway

Venture capital talent teams increasingly treat founder profiling as a predictive science. Studies from institutions like Cambridge University suggest that behavioural traits can explain roughly 20 percent of startup success variance. Funds test thousands of founders, building large datasets to spot warning signs early. Their goal is simple: avoid backing a founding team that implodes twelve months post-cheque.

Here is the problem: venture funds operate on a power-law distribution. They can afford to misjudge several solid candidates as long as one portfolio company returns the whole fund. You, however, do not have that luxury. As a founder seeking validation or visa endorsement, your sample size is one. You cannot bank your future on an abstract test that measures whether you are “magnetic” or “fearless.”

Generic psychometric profiling suffers from three fundamental flaws:

  • It relies on self-reported answers that can be easily gamed by anyone who has read basic startup literature.
  • It divorces your talent from market context, assuming a great tech lead can magically conquer consumer retail without domain knowledge.
  • It offers no corrective action; if a VC test labels you low on “focus,” you are simply rejected without a roadmap for improvement.

True entrepreneurial potential cannot be separated from your target industry, the competitive landscape, and regulatory barriers. That is where domain-specific assessment matrices take over.
